A hydraulic water well drilling rig is a kind of high-efficiency and multi-function drilling equipment that is mainly used for drilling wells, agricultural irrigation wells, ground source heat pump wells, and some other types of wells, especially suitable for water intake projects in mountainous areas and rock formations. The regulations in this booklet are the minimum requirements for the construction, alteration and plugging of water wells, monitoring wells, exploratory boreholes and cathodic protection wells in Nevada. A water well is a hole drilled into an aquifer with a pipe, screen, and pump to pull water out of the ground. There are many different types and uses of wells. Public wells supply drinking water to municipalities. Private or domestic wells can be used for a variety purposes, such as irrigation, drinking water and industrial uses. They learn the value of teamwork, how to remain calm in high pressure situations and the importance of hard work.Well Drilling Cost. Drilling a well costs $5,500 for an average depth of 150 feet. Most projects range between $1,500 and $12,000. Expect to pay between $15 and $30 per foot of depth, or up to $50 for difficult terrain.
